Embodiment 1

[0043] The time-current response of this method was tested under constant potential for 1ppm and 5ppm ammonia standard gas.

[0044] The specific operation is as follows:

[0045] Set the voltage to be constant at 0. After a period of stable scanning, two concentrations of ammonia standard gas are introduced respectively. The test results are as follows: figure 1 , as ammonia gas is introduced into the system, the current rises sharply.

Embodiment 2

[0047] Test human breath samples.

[0048] The specific operation is as follows:

[0049] 1) Subjects should eat on an empty stomach or three hours in advance.

[0050] 2) Take the next box of unmarked urea reagent in warm boiled water and wait for 30 minutes.

[0051] 3) The gas exhaled by the subject is collected, and the gas is connected to the intake pipe at the same time, so that the gas can completely flow into the fuel cell reaction system.

[0052] 4) Test with the time-current method of Autolab101 electrochemical workstation, and set its voltage as 0V.

[0053] 5) In the above test system, the current signal of the test is as follows figure 2 , the results show that the concentration of ammonia in the exhaled breath of the human body can be detected by this method.

Abstract

The invention discloses a human body helicobacter pylori infection diagnosing system built on the basis of fuel cells and a method for detecting the content of ammonia in human respiratory gas. The human body helicobacter pylori infection diagnosing system comprises oral urea preparations and a fuel cell type ammonia detecting device. The human body helicobacter pylori infection diagnosing system and the method have the advantages that the human expiratory gas is led into the fuel cell type ammonia detecting device after human bodies administer the oral urea preparations, current signals which indicate that oxidation and reduction reaction is carried out on the ammonia in the human respiratory gas in fuel cell systems are detected, accordingly, the content of the ammonia in the human respiratory gas can be quickly and accurately obtained, the helicobacter pylori infection degrees can be sensitively, quickly and specifically detected, toxic and side effects and service limitation can be reduced to a great extent as compared with an existing diagnosing method, and the detection time can be greatly shortened as compared with the exiting diagnosing method.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a system for diagnosing human Helicobacter pylori infection based on a fuel cell and a method for detecting ammonia content in human exhaled air; in particular, it relates to a urea produced by Helicobacter pylori in the human body after the human body takes ordinary urea granules The principle that enzymes will react with urea to release ammonia gas, and use the ammonia gas detection device designed based on the principle of fuel cells to detect the ammonia content exhaled by the human body to realize the prediction of the infection degree of Helicobacter pylori; it belongs to medical Device technology field. Background technique [0002] Helicobacter pylori (referred to as Hp) is a chronic factor for some diseases such as gastritis, peptic ulcer, lymphoproliferative gastric lymphoma, atrophic gastritis, etc., and these diseases are the most important factors leading to gastric cancer.
